Brief history of your character: Penny was born to an average, middle class family, the only child of Henry and Elizabeth Day. She lived a happy childhood with them until she was eleven, when her parents were both killed in a car accident. Penny spent the rest of her teen years living with an aunt who resented that she suddenly had to take care of a kid she hardly saw, and let Penny know it every chance she got. Because of this, Penny grew up to be depressed, with low self-confidence.

Once she was old enough to leave, Penny moved to LA. Seeing those who were less fortunate than she helped her get past her grief and self-pity, and in time those feelings were replaced with concern for others. She began volunteering, and eventually was a part of several charity-based organizations, one of which she was partially in charge of, known as the Caring Hands Homeless Shelter.

One day while collecting signatures to open a new homeless shelter, Penny met Billy, who was secretly Dr. Horrible, and Captain Hammer, Dr. Horrible’s nemesis. Believing that Captain Hammer saved her from a runaway van, she became infatuated and the two began dating. What she didn’t know was that Captain Hammer was dating her mostly to infuriate Billy, who had a crush on (or as some would say ‘was stalkerishly in love with’) Penny.

In a move to get Penny to sleep with him, Captain Hammer got the mayor to give the homeless shelter the new building they’d been campaigning for. It was during this time that Penny was beginning to suspect she was less happy dating Captain Hammer than everyone seemed to think she should be, but it wasn’t until his speech at the opening of the homeless shelter that she saw him for who he really was. She tried to sneak out, but stayed when Dr. Horrible attacked Captain Hammer. When the two fought, shrapnel from Dr. Horrible’s exploded gun stabbed her, and she died only moments after realizing that her friend was really the super-villain Dr. Horrible.

Brief synopsis of your character's personality:
Penny, although very friendly, tends toward being a little on the shy side. She usually can get past this enough to talk to people she doesn’t know, but has a hard time approaching people (outside of volunteer efforts), and is usually noticeably awkward when talking to someone new.

Despite her tragic past, Penny tends to be very optimistic and hopeful. However, this does not necessarily mean she is always happy, and she often experiences loneliness, frustration over the state of the world and the apparent apathy of it’s occupants, and low self-confidence. While she has a difficult time talking about anything personal with someone she doesn’t feel completely comfortable with, she frequently overlooks a person’s flaws in an attempt to see the good, meaning she often puts her trust in the wrong people.

Penny extremely loyal, caring, and is the friend that you can always count on to be there for you, no matter what. She almost always puts others first, to the point where it’s almost a flaw. However, just because she’s sweet doesn’t mean she’s afraid to give some tough love when it’s needed. Her feelings can be easily hurt even with the smallest slight, and even though she holds it in and tries to act like nothing’s wrong, it’s easy to tell by her expression that when she’s upset.
